Avtozilla
A blog about
cars and other
transportation assets
in Russia
and beyond
Pages
Home
About
Thursday, March 31, 2016
New Top Gear Series Trailer! - Top Gear
New Top Gear trailer. Not getting enough love at the mo'. Go and like it.
No way it's gonna be worse than dumb Clarkson's show.
Colors way too fake though.
No comments:
Post a Comment
Newer Post
Older Post
Home
Subscribe to:
Post Comments (Atom)
SHOP REDBUBBLE
No comments:
Post a Comment